: Unlike some older consoles, the PS Vita primarily requires its system firmware ( .PUP ) rather than a specific .bin BIOS file for general emulation.

A firmware or font file will never be an .exe or .msi file. If a site downloads an executable file under the guise of a Vita BIOS, delete it immediately.

For the PS Vita, the "BIOS" is essentially the official system software. You can download this legally and for free directly from the official PlayStation website . Look for a file named PSP2UPDAT.PUP .
